az dt endpoint create
Note
此參考是 Azure CLI 的 azure-iot 延伸模組的一部分 (2.67.0 版或更新版本)。 擴充功能會在您第一次執行 az dt endpoint create 命令時自動安裝。 深入了解擴充功能。
將輸出端點新增至 Digital Twins 實例。
命令
| 名稱 | Description | 類型 | 狀態 |
|---|---|---|---|
| az dt endpoint create eventgrid |
將 EventGrid 主題端點新增至 Digital Twins 實例。 需要預先建立的資源。 |
Extension | GA |
| az dt endpoint create eventhub |
將 EventHub 端點新增至 Digital Twins 實例。 |
Extension | GA |
| az dt endpoint create servicebus |
將 ServiceBus 主題端點新增至 Digital Twins 實例。 |
Extension | GA |
az dt endpoint create eventgrid
將 EventGrid 主題端點新增至 Digital Twins 實例。 需要預先建立的資源。
EventGrid 主題端點不支援身分識別型端點整合。
az dt endpoint create eventgrid --dt-name --dtn
--egt --eventgrid-topic
--en --endpoint-name
[--deadletter-sas-uri --dsu]
[--deadletter-uri --du]
[--egg --eventgrid-resource-group]
[--egs --eventgrid-subscription]
[--no-wait]
[--resource-group]
範例
將 EventGrid 主題端點新增至目標實例。
az dt endpoint create eventgrid --endpoint-name {endpoint_name} --eventgrid-resource-group {eventgrid_resource_group} --eventgrid-topic {eventgrid_topic_name} -n {instance_name}
必要參數
Digital Twins 實例名稱。
要與整合的 EventGrid 主題名稱。
| 屬性 | 值 |
|---|---|
| 參數群組: | Event Grid Topic Arguments |
端點名稱。
選擇性參數
下列參數是選擇性參數,但視內容而定,命令可能需要一或多個參數才能成功執行。
使用 SAS 令牌進行金鑰型驗證的寄不出的信件記憶體容器 URL。
| 屬性 | 值 |
|---|---|
| 參數群組: | Dead-letter Endpoint Arguments |
身分識別型驗證的寄不出的信件記憶體容器 URL。
| 屬性 | 值 |
|---|---|
| 參數群組: | Dead-letter Endpoint Arguments |
EventGrid 主題資源群組的名稱。 如果未提供,則會使用 Digital Twin 實例資源群組。
| 屬性 | 值 |
|---|---|
| 參數群組: | Event Grid Topic Arguments |
端點資源所在的訂用帳戶名稱或標識碼。 如果未提供任何訂用帳戶,則會使用預設訂用帳戶。
| 屬性 | 值 |
|---|---|
| 參數群組: | Event Grid Topic Arguments |
請勿等候長時間執行的作業完成。
| 屬性 | 值 |
|---|---|
| 預設值: | False |
Digital Twins 實例資源群組。 您可以使用 az configure --defaults group={name}來設定預設群組。
全域參數
提高日誌詳細程度以顯示所有調試日誌。
| 屬性 | 值 |
|---|---|
| 預設值: | False |
顯示此說明訊息並結束。
只顯示錯誤,隱藏警告。
| 屬性 | 值 |
|---|---|
| 預設值: | False |
輸出格式。
| 屬性 | 值 |
|---|---|
| 預設值: | json |
| 接受的值: | json, jsonc, none, table, tsv, yaml, yamlc |
JMESPath 查詢字串。 如需詳細資訊和範例,請參閱 http://jmespath.org/。
訂用帳戶的名稱或標識碼。 您可以使用 az account set -s NAME_OR_ID來設定預設訂用帳戶。
增加記錄的詳細程度。 針對完整偵錯記錄使用 --debug。
| 屬性 | 值 |
|---|---|
| 預設值: | False |
az dt endpoint create eventhub
將 EventHub 端點新增至 Digital Twins 實例。
需要預先建立的資源。
實例必須具有系統指派的身分識別,才能支持系統指派的身分識別型端點整合。 實例必須具有相關聯的使用者指派身分識別,以支援使用者指派的身分識別型端點整合。
az dt endpoint create eventhub --dt-name --dtn
--eh --eventhub
--ehn --eventhub-namespace
--en --endpoint-name
[--auth-type {IdentityBased, KeyBased}]
[--deadletter-sas-uri --dsu]
[--deadletter-uri --du]
[--ehg --eventhub-resource-group]
[--ehp --eventhub-policy]
[--ehs --eventhub-subscription]
[--mi-system-assigned --system {false, true}]
[--mi-user-assigned --user]
[--no-wait]
[--resource-group]
範例
使用金鑰型驗證,將 EventHub 端點新增至目標實例。
az dt endpoint create eventhub --endpoint-name {endpoint_name} --eventhub-resource-group {eventhub_resource_group} --eventhub-namespace {eventhub_namespace} --eventhub {eventhub_name} --eventhub-policy {eventhub_policy} -n {instance_name}
使用系統指派的身分識別進行驗證,將 EventHub 端點新增至目標實例。
az dt endpoint create eventhub --endpoint-name {endpoint_name} --eventhub-resource-group {eventhub_resource_group} --eventhub-namespace {eventhub_namespace} --eventhub {eventhub_name} --mi-system-assigned -n {instance_name}
使用使用者指派的身分識別進行驗證,將 EventHub 端點新增至目標實例。
az dt endpoint create eventhub --endpoint-name {endpoint_name} --eventhub-resource-group {eventhub_resource_group} --eventhub-namespace {eventhub_namespace} --eventhub {eventhub_name} --mi-user-assigned {resource_id} -n {instance_name}
必要參數
Digital Twins 實例名稱。
要與整合的 EventHub 名稱。
| 屬性 | 值 |
|---|---|
| 參數群組: | Event Hub Arguments |
EventHub 命名空間標識碼。
| 屬性 | 值 |
|---|---|
| 參數群組: | Event Hub Arguments |
端點名稱。
選擇性參數
下列參數是選擇性參數,但視內容而定,命令可能需要一或多個參數才能成功執行。
自變數 'auth_type' 已被取代,並將在未來版本中移除。 請改用 「身分識別」。
端點驗證類型。
| 屬性 | 值 |
|---|---|
| 預設值: | KeyBased |
| 接受的值: | IdentityBased, KeyBased |
使用 SAS 令牌進行金鑰型驗證的寄不出的信件記憶體容器 URL。
| 屬性 | 值 |
|---|---|
| 參數群組: | Dead-letter Endpoint Arguments |
身分識別型驗證的寄不出的信件記憶體容器 URL。
| 屬性 | 值 |
|---|---|
| 參數群組: | Dead-letter Endpoint Arguments |
EventHub 資源群組的名稱。 如果未提供,則會使用 Digital Twin 實例資源群組。
| 屬性 | 值 |
|---|---|
| 參數群組: | Event Hub Arguments |
要用於端點設定的 EventHub 原則。 --auth-type 為 KeyBased 時的必要專案。
| 屬性 | 值 |
|---|---|
| 參數群組: | Event Hub Arguments |
端點資源所在的訂用帳戶名稱或標識碼。 如果未提供任何訂用帳戶,則會使用預設訂用帳戶。
| 屬性 | 值 |
|---|---|
| 參數群組: | Event Hub Arguments |
使用系統指派的受控識別進行端點驗證。
| 屬性 | 值 |
|---|---|
| 接受的值: | false, true |
使用使用者指派的受控識別進行端點驗證。 接受識別資源標識碼。
請勿等候長時間執行的作業完成。
| 屬性 | 值 |
|---|---|
| 預設值: | False |
Digital Twins 實例資源群組。 您可以使用 az configure --defaults group={name}來設定預設群組。
全域參數
提高日誌詳細程度以顯示所有調試日誌。
| 屬性 | 值 |
|---|---|
| 預設值: | False |
顯示此說明訊息並結束。
只顯示錯誤,隱藏警告。
| 屬性 | 值 |
|---|---|
| 預設值: | False |
輸出格式。
| 屬性 | 值 |
|---|---|
| 預設值: | json |
| 接受的值: | json, jsonc, none, table, tsv, yaml, yamlc |
JMESPath 查詢字串。 如需詳細資訊和範例,請參閱 http://jmespath.org/。
訂用帳戶的名稱或標識碼。 您可以使用 az account set -s NAME_OR_ID來設定預設訂用帳戶。
增加記錄的詳細程度。 針對完整偵錯記錄使用 --debug。
| 屬性 | 值 |
|---|---|
| 預設值: | False |
az dt endpoint create servicebus
將 ServiceBus 主題端點新增至 Digital Twins 實例。
需要預先建立的資源。
實例必須具有系統指派的身分識別,才能支持系統指派的身分識別型端點整合。 實例必須具有相關聯的使用者指派身分識別,以支援使用者指派的身分識別型端點整合。
az dt endpoint create servicebus --dt-name --dtn
--en --endpoint-name
--sbn --servicebus-namespace
--sbt --servicebus-topic
[--auth-type {IdentityBased, KeyBased}]
[--deadletter-sas-uri --dsu]
[--deadletter-uri --du]
[--mi-system-assigned --system {false, true}]
[--mi-user-assigned --user]
[--no-wait]
[--resource-group]
[--sbg --servicebus-resource-group]
[--sbp --servicebus-policy]
[--sbs --servicebus-subscription]
範例
使用金鑰型驗證,將 ServiceBus 主題端點新增至目標實例。
az dt endpoint create servicebus --endpoint-name {endpoint_name} --servicebus-resource-group {servicebus_resource_group} --servicebus-namespace {servicebus_namespace} --servicebus-topic {servicebus_topic_name} --servicebus-policy {servicebus_policy} -n {instance_name}
使用系統指派的身分識別進行驗證,將 ServiceBus 主題端點新增至目標實例。
az dt endpoint create servicebus --endpoint-name {endpoint_name} --servicebus-resource-group {servicebus_resource_group} --servicebus-namespace {servicebus_namespace} --servicebus-topic {servicebus_topic_name} --mi-system-assigned -n {instance_name}
使用使用者指派的身分識別進行驗證,將 ServiceBus 主題端點新增至目標實例。
az dt endpoint create servicebus --endpoint-name {endpoint_name} --servicebus-resource-group {servicebus_resource_group} --servicebus-namespace {servicebus_namespace} --servicebus-topic {servicebus_topic_name} --mi-user-assigned {resource_id} -n {instance_name}
必要參數
Digital Twins 實例名稱。
端點名稱。
ServiceBus 命名空間標識符。
| 屬性 | 值 |
|---|---|
| 參數群組: | Service Bus Topic Arguments |
要與整合的 ServiceBus 主題名稱。
| 屬性 | 值 |
|---|---|
| 參數群組: | Service Bus Topic Arguments |
選擇性參數
下列參數是選擇性參數,但視內容而定,命令可能需要一或多個參數才能成功執行。
自變數 'auth_type' 已被取代,並將在未來版本中移除。 請改用 「身分識別」。
端點驗證類型。
| 屬性 | 值 |
|---|---|
| 預設值: | KeyBased |
| 接受的值: | IdentityBased, KeyBased |
使用 SAS 令牌進行金鑰型驗證的寄不出的信件記憶體容器 URL。
| 屬性 | 值 |
|---|---|
| 參數群組: | Dead-letter Endpoint Arguments |
身分識別型驗證的寄不出的信件記憶體容器 URL。
| 屬性 | 值 |
|---|---|
| 參數群組: | Dead-letter Endpoint Arguments |
使用系統指派的受控識別進行端點驗證。
| 屬性 | 值 |
|---|---|
| 接受的值: | false, true |
使用使用者指派的受控識別進行端點驗證。 接受識別資源標識碼。
請勿等候長時間執行的作業完成。
| 屬性 | 值 |
|---|---|
| 預設值: | False |
Digital Twins 實例資源群組。 您可以使用 az configure --defaults group={name}來設定預設群組。
ServiceBus 資源群組的名稱。 如果未提供,則會使用 Digital Twin 實例資源群組。
| 屬性 | 值 |
|---|---|
| 參數群組: | Service Bus Topic Arguments |
要用於端點設定的 ServiceBus 主題原則。 --auth-type 為 KeyBased 時的必要專案。
| 屬性 | 值 |
|---|---|
| 參數群組: | Service Bus Topic Arguments |
端點資源所在的訂用帳戶名稱或標識碼。 如果未提供任何訂用帳戶,則會使用預設訂用帳戶。
| 屬性 | 值 |
|---|---|
| 參數群組: | Service Bus Topic Arguments |
全域參數
提高日誌詳細程度以顯示所有調試日誌。
| 屬性 | 值 |
|---|---|
| 預設值: | False |
顯示此說明訊息並結束。
只顯示錯誤,隱藏警告。
| 屬性 | 值 |
|---|---|
| 預設值: | False |
輸出格式。
| 屬性 | 值 |
|---|---|
| 預設值: | json |
| 接受的值: | json, jsonc, none, table, tsv, yaml, yamlc |
JMESPath 查詢字串。 如需詳細資訊和範例,請參閱 http://jmespath.org/。
訂用帳戶的名稱或標識碼。 您可以使用 az account set -s NAME_OR_ID來設定預設訂用帳戶。
增加記錄的詳細程度。 針對完整偵錯記錄使用 --debug。
| 屬性 | 值 |
|---|---|
| 預設值: | False |